#81899b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#81899b is composed of 50.6% red, 53.7% green and 60.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 16.8% cyan, 11.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 39.2% black. It has a hue angle of 221.5 degrees, a saturation of 11.5% and a lightness of 55.7%. #81899b color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#031337. Closest websafe color is: #999999.

#81899b color description : Dark grayish blue.

#81899b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#81899b has RGB values of R:129, G:137, B:155 and CMYK values of C:0.17, M:0.12, Y:0, K:0.39. Its decimal value is 8489371.

Shades and Tints of #81899b

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040405 is the darkest color, while #f9fafa is the lightest one.
